HAVANA, Cuba, Oct 25 (ACN) Cuban U12 baseball team participating at the Pan American Championship in Panama defeated Venezuela 4-3 and got their pass to the semifinals and a place at the 2025 World Cup.
After defeating Argentina, Brazil and Puerto Rico, the team from the Caribbean island overcame the South Americans to finish the qualifying stage as second in Group B, behind the undefeated Dominican Republic (5-0), and fulfill the goal they set for themselves in this tournament.
The win went to Alexandro Martinez, after four innings in which he allowed three clean runs, conceded one walk and struck out two opponents.
Humberto Alfonso pitched the last two innings and although he accepted two hits, he managed to finish the game to secure the important victory for his team.
Cuba will face in the semifinals against the first place of group A, which will be the winner between US and the host Panamanians, both teams with four wins without defeats in this competition and with safe places in the World Cup.
